Newer languages might soak up all the glory, but these die-hard languages have their place. Here are eight languages ...
One major reason for the high cost of developing new drugs and other chemicals is the sheer number of experiments involved; ...
Candidates applying to this call are considered for Assistant Professor position only. Applicants are required to have a doctoral degree and a publication track record in top journals and conferences ...
Taiwan Semiconductor Manufacturing Company (NYSE: TSM) isn't an AI stock in the traditional sense, but it's one of the more important companies in the space. As the world's leading third-party ...
Willow Ahrens, a new assistant professor in the School of Computer Science, is working to make programming high-performance computers more accessible and efficient through domain-specific languages.
As companies like Amazon and Microsoft lay off workers and embrace A.I. coding tools, computer science graduates say they’re struggling to land tech jobs. Manasi Mishra recently graduated from Purdue ...
Figure 1. Ultra-high parallel optical computing integrated chip - "Liuxing-I". High-detail view of an ultra-high parallelism optical computing integrated chip – “Liuxing-I”, showcasing the packaged ...
Computer science involves much more than writing code. It blends technical knowledge —like programming, algorithms and data systems — with soft skills, such as communication and problem-solving.
As modern .NET applications grow increasingly reliant on concurrency to deliver responsive, scalable experiences, mastering asynchronous and parallel programming has become essential for every serious ...
The business of moving goods in the United States is dominated by trucks, which handle about two-thirds of the 20.2 billion tons of freight that’s transported annually. Parallel Systems founder and ...
Exam 1 will cover lectures 1-14 (i.e. up to and including Snooping Based Multiprocessor Design). Exam 2 will cover lectures 15-26.